# DocLint Environments

DocLint checks markdown across Fernwick product docs. Three environments: sandbox (free-form testing), staging (mirrors prod rules), prod (blocks publishes on errors). Support should reproduce customer lint failures in staging first. Rules sync hourly from the rulebook repo. The staging environment runs with the following configuration.

config for faduf-yahap:
[lamvan]
team = rusael
access_code = ac_ac22dc
owner = druius.istdor
host = lamvan.novacio.example
port = 8443
peer = soreth.xolmario.corp
salt = 0768e68d
pin = 8310

- [ ] Key ceremony, step 7: confirm the Larkspindle static site builder's incremental rebuild cache is sealed before rotating the publishing key. Stale cache entries signed with the old key must be purged, or the next incremental rebuild will mix signatures and fail verification. Run the purge job, verify the manifest hash matches the ledger copy, then proceed. The ceremony laptop's recovery vault opens with the passphrase recorded directly below this item.

recovery phrase for fajeg-kawep: druix-gorius-briax-ulaeth-fraox-lammir-pelox-jormir-pelwyn-julir

**Q: Where's the evacuation-chair store and how do I get in?**

Good question — it comes up a lot. The evac-chair store at Pindrel Court is the grey cupboard beside the stairwell on each even-numbered floor. Team assistants are expected to know its location for their floor and check monthly that the chair is present and strapped correctly. Don't block the cupboard with deliveries, ever. If the door's locked, punch in the code below.

staff pass of baweg-bawep = bdg-AIU-1

## Partner SFTP Drop — Quick Notes for Eng Sync

New folks: our partner Fernwald Logistics drops nightly manifests into the SFTP inbox around 02:00. The ingest job picks them up, validates row counts, and pushes results to the warehouse. If a drop is missing, check the retry queue before pinging anyone. To push config changes to the drop-handler, deploys must be signed — the key for that is below.

rollout seal: bky3_7wZ